首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

RAILS 6+ Webpacker --生产环境中的包/css|js/application-*的路由错误

RAILS 6+ Webpacker是一个用于管理JavaScript和CSS资源的工具,它与Ruby on Rails框架集成。在生产环境中,如果出现包或者/css|js/application-*的路由错误,可能是由以下原因引起的:

  1. 包错误:这可能是由于Webpacker没有正确编译和打包JavaScript和CSS资源所致。可以尝试重新编译资源,确保Webpacker正确配置并生成正确的包文件。可以使用以下命令重新编译资源:
  2. 包错误:这可能是由于Webpacker没有正确编译和打包JavaScript和CSS资源所致。可以尝试重新编译资源,确保Webpacker正确配置并生成正确的包文件。可以使用以下命令重新编译资源:
  3. 推荐的腾讯云相关产品:腾讯云云服务器(CVM),产品介绍链接:https://cloud.tencent.com/product/cvm
  4. 路由错误:这可能是由于路由配置错误导致的。在Rails中,路由配置位于config/routes.rb文件中。请确保路由配置正确,特别是/css|js/application-*的路由配置是否正确。
  5. 推荐的腾讯云相关产品:腾讯云云函数(SCF),产品介绍链接:https://cloud.tencent.com/product/scf
  6. 环境配置错误:这可能是由于生产环境的配置错误所致。请确保生产环境的配置文件(例如config/environments/production.rb)正确设置了Webpacker的相关配置。
  7. 推荐的腾讯云相关产品:腾讯云容器服务(TKE),产品介绍链接:https://cloud.tencent.com/product/tke

总结: RAILS 6+ Webpacker在生产环境中出现包或者/css|js/application-*的路由错误可能是由于包错误、路由错误或环境配置错误所致。可以通过重新编译资源、检查路由配置和环境配置来解决这些问题。腾讯云提供了多个相关产品,如云服务器、云函数和容器服务,可以帮助您进行云计算和部署。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Rails 7 引入 Bootstrap 5

中有两种不同工具可以用来管理前端 CSS、JavaScript 以及 images 等资源,分别是 “Sprockets” 和 “Webpacker”,“Sprockets” 除了 Rails 应用外很少使用...,但是 “Webpacker” 不仅在 Rails ,在其他应用框架也被广泛使用。...在 Rails 7 静态资源管理已经从 “Webpacker” 改为了 “Import Maps”,用来简化基于 JavaScript 工具和包管理器 Webpack、Yarn 或者 npm 使用...Rails 7.0: Fulffilling a vision本文将使用 Ruby 3.0 和 Rails 7.0 环境,创建 Rails 7 应用,并在该应用引入 Bootstrap 5。...接着执行如下命令,修改application.css 后缀,创建 custom.css 以及 my_script.js 文件:# 修改 application.css 为 application.scssmv

3K50

Rails 7 引入 Bootstrap 5

Rails 6 中有两种不同工具可以用来管理前端 CSS、JavaScript 以及 images 等资源,分别是 “Sprockets” 和 “Webpacker”,“Sprockets” 除了...Rails 应用外很少使用,但是 “Webpacker” 不仅在 Rails ,在其他应用框架也被广泛使用。...在 Rails 7 静态资源管理已经从 “Webpacker” 改为了 “Import Maps”,用来简化基于 JavaScript 工具和包管理器 Webpack、Yarn 或者 npm 使用...Rails 7.0: Fulffilling a vision 本文将使用 Ruby 3.0 和 Rails 7.0 环境,创建 Rails 7 应用,并在该应用引入 Bootstrap 5。...接着执行如下命令,修改application.css 后缀,创建 custom.css 以及 my_script.js 文件: # 修改 application.css 为 application.scss

2.5K20
  • SpringCloud微服务实战——第二章Springboot

    由于引入了web模块,由此产生static目录与template目录,static用来存放静态资源,如:图片、cssjs。template用来存放Web页面的模板文件。     ...多环境配置     application-{profiles}.properties格式来对应不同环境标识:     application-dev.properties:开发环境     application-test.properties...:测试环境     application-prod.properties:生产环境。   ...多环境配置使用思路:     1)在application.properties配置通用内容,并设置spring.profiles.active=dev,以为默认开发环境     2)在application...8)位于当前应用jar之内,针对不同{profile}环境配置文件内容。     9)位于当前应用jar之外application.properties。

    61410

    2018年前端流行哪些技术?

    Axios – 基于 Promise HTTP 客户端,可以运行于浏览器和 Node.js 环境。...lodash/moment.js – 最常用两个 JS 库了,lodash 是一个现代、高效、模块化 JS 功能,moment.js 主要用来处理日期时间相关操作。...都是即可运行在浏览器环境,也可以运行在 Node.js 环境。 MongoDb/MySQL/Nginx/Redis – 这些都是常用服务器应用。...PostCSS – 本身是一个 CSS parser,最早是从 AutoPrefixer 抽取出来,现在已经是 CSS 瑞士军刀了。...问答挺多,我更关注可能还是了解他们是如何实现,以及解决了什么问题吧 source maps – 了解 jscss source maps 是如何生成,相应规范,在浏览器、生产环境调试、

    2.6K10

    Vue安装及使用快速入门

    三、vue项目目录讲解   1、build:构建脚本目录     1)build.js ==> 生产环境构建脚本;     2)check-versions.js ==> 检查npm...,node.js版本;     3)utils.js ==> 构建相关工具方法;     4)vue-loader.conf.js ==> 配置了css加载器以及编译css之后自动添加前缀;     ...==> webpack生产环境配置;   2、config:项目配置     1)dev.env.js ==> 开发环境变量;     2)index.js ==> 项目配置文件;     3...)prod.env.js ==> 生产环境变量;   3、node_modules:npm 加载项目依赖模块   4、src:这里是我们要开发目录,基本上要做事情都在这个目录里。...    1)按照以上方法,新建一个Second.vue组件     2)路由跳转:去第二个页面     路由跳转之后,注意观察路径变化:     可以看到,在html解析成了

    61320

    “技术邪教” Ruby on Rails 之父再出激进言论引争议

    DHH 表示,配合 HTTP2 一道, import map 就构成了一条加载瀑布流,通过一系列独立脚本让所有的内容都能同时加载,而不必再将 JS 拆分成一个个。...这让我非常兴奋,也是我们目前主要开发方式。” 没有构建理念正在迅速普及,如今也已经进入了 CSS,并推出了大受欢迎 CSS 嵌套功能。...现在所有浏览器都支持 CSS 编译,所有浏览器都支持自定义属性即变量。 DHH 透露,现在 37 Signals 新应用开发也在运用这两大功能:无需构建 JS 代码和无需构建 CSS。...DHH 表示,“我们目前最应该做是:在现代 Web 应用程序构建过程,剔除一切形式 JS 捆绑或转译。当然,这样未来是等不来,我们应该从现在开始转换自己开发思路。”...Rails 开发者 Niklas Häusele 表示,“我喜欢用‘No Build’方式进行本地开发。无需等待即可刷新,这就是最高生产力。

    29210

    友好Bootstrap,让你越码越“上瘾”

    用户生产环境Bootstrap:下载为编译并且压缩后CSS、JavaScript 和字体文件,不包含文档和源码文件。...如果在开发过程不需要对Bootstrap 修改,则可以直接下载用于生产环境文件;当然你可以下载源码包修改以满足自己开发需求。...npm 将读取package.json文件并自动安装此文件列出所有被依赖扩展。 注:Grunt 具体用法不做详解。...简单模板 在使用Bootstrap 时,需要在页面引用Bootstrap.css 样式。如果要使用到相应组件,还要引入jQuery.js 以及Bootstrap.js 文件。...html5shiv.js 主要是为了让不支持HTML5 特性IE 浏览器版本识别HTML 5 元素,respond.js 是让不支持CSS 3 媒体查询(Media Query)浏览器(主要是IE

    2K20

    2021 年最值得使用 Node.js 框架

    它是最热门开源 JavaScript 运行时框架之一,具有跨平台属性,让我们可以在浏览器以外环境运行代码。 Node.js 特别之处是什么? 它有一个干净简洁代码库。...Nest.js 是一个服务器端应用框架,它是为了解放开发者生产力,让他们生活变得更轻松而打造。开发者通常为了更好地组织和管理代码而使用这个 Node.js 框架。...「什么时候使用 Koa.js:」 Koa.js 最适合用于创建服务器、路由、处理响应和处理错误。...Socket.io 是用来在客户端和服务器端之间创建实时双向通信框架。要做到这一点,客户端需要在浏览器安装 Socket.io,服务器也要集成 Socket.io 。...JavaScript 运行在 Web 浏览器内部;然后 JavaScript 运行在 Node.js 容器内 Meteor 服务器上,支持 HTML 片段、静态资源和 CSS 规则。

    6.5K30

    Python项目44-前后端分离项目(前戏)

    ---- 优点 1、使不同应用开发环境相互独立 2、环境升级不影响其他应用,也不会影响全局python环境 3、防止出现包管理混乱及版本冲突 windows ---- Windows安装 #...dev开发环境和prod生产环境。...再在settings目录下创建两个文件,dev.py和prod.py 把源luffysettings.py文件内容拷贝到dev.py 然后将项目启动时读取原来settings.py文件修改成读取...) from exc execute_from_command_line(sys.argv)  改完后,项目启动成功,但是呢....上线后,在生产环境,我们会用uwsgi调用django项目中...) scripts/test_django.py 生产环境可以不配置这个文件,因为这是开发过程需要测试用文件。

    1.8K10

    Bootstrap使用及环境搭建详解

    首先,观察Bootstrap文件树(下图)不难发现,文件都是我们常见一些cssjs文件。...下载Bootstrap (1)用于生产环境(项目开发) less文件编译并压缩后 CSS、JavaScript 和字体文件,不包含文档和源码文件,大小相对于源码减少一些,用于项目开发生产环境中使用...(3)sass(针对 Sass 项目中引入) 从 Less 到 sass 源码移植项目,用于快速地在 Rails、Compass 或 只针对 Sass 项目中引入,一般情况下用不到此。...了解了各包介绍,我们下载Bootstrap压缩版,下载后会得到一个文件夹,包含以下文件树: 压缩版文件树: 源码文件树: 下载后,我们先放在一边备用。...https://cdn.bootcss.com/twitter-bootstrap/3.3.7/css/bootstrap.min.css” rel=“stylesheet”> (2)js/bootstrap.min.js

    2.7K20

    总结ThinkPHP框架建站步骤

    2.2 配置应用 在新生成应用目录下,修改配置文件。其中包括数据库配置、路由配置、模板配置等等。...方法二 ThinkPHP框架建站步骤如下: 安装ThinkPHP:在官网下载最新版ThinkPHP框架文件,将下载下来压缩解压至web目录下,重命名为“thinkphp”。...配置公共文件:在Public文件夹下建立admin和home文件夹,分别存放前后台cssjs、img/images。修改前后台页面引入css/images/js路径。...修改配置文件位置在Application->Common->Conf->config.php。 创建方法对应页面:根据业务需求,建立页面文件以及对应方法。...请注意,这些步骤可能会因您具体需求和环境而有所不同。此外,在执行这些步骤时,您可能还需要安装和配置适当软件和工具,例如PHP、MySQL和Web服务器软件等。

    33010

    React项目实战(React后台管理系统、TypeScript+React18)-环境准备(1)

    : 使用环境:dependencies用于生产环境,即在编码阶段和呈现页面阶段都需要使用,比如js框架vue、页面路由vue-router、各种ui框架antd、element-ui、vant等。...而devDependencies用于开发环境,仅仅在写代码过程需要使用,比如css预处理器、vue-cli脚手架、eslint等。...webpack插件等只用于开发环境,不用于生产环境,因此不需要打包。...而dependencies是我们线上(生产环境)下所要依赖,比如vue,我们线上时必须要使用,所以要放在dependencies下。...在Node.js,path 模块提供了一组用于处理文件路径实用工具函数。通过导入 path 模块,你可以使用这些工具函数来操作文件路径,例如构建、解析、拼接、规范化路径等。

    51840
    领券